Firefly Aerospace broadcasts contract with L3Harris for as much as 20 launches on Alpha rocket – Spaceflight Now
A streak shot of Firefly Aerospace’s fifth launch of its Alpha rocket on a mission named “Noise of Summer time.” Picture: Firefly Aerospace/Sean Parker

Approaching the heels of one other giant launch deal, Firefly Aerospace introduced it offered as much as 20 flights on its Alpha rocket to L3Harris. The settlement would see these missions fly between 2027 and 2031.

Underneath the deal, Firefly would supply between two to 4 Alpha rockets per 12 months based mostly on the readiness and want from L3Harris. The settlement comes along with a three-launch contract with L3Harris for launches in 2026.

“The Firefly group is proud to construct on our present relationship with L3Harris and function a long-term launch supplier for his or her strong satellite tv for pc methods,” mentioned Peter Schumacher, Interim CEO at Firefly Aerospace, in a press release. “Firefly continues to see rising demand for Alpha’s responsive small-lift providers, and we’re dedicated to offering a devoted launch possibility that takes our clients on to their most popular orbits.”

The deal is the primary main announcement for the corporate since its former CEO, Invoice Weber, stepped down abruptly in mid-July. Schumacher is serving because the interim CEO whereas the board continues its seek for a everlasting alternative.

The satellites launching on these almost two dozen missions haven’t been introduced publicly, however when Firefly introduced the three-launch deal in 2023, Weber described the payloads as being “satellite tv for pc methods that advance our nationwide safety.”

All of those missions will launch from House Launch Complicated-2 (SLC-2) at Vandenberg House Power Base in California.

Firefly’s announcement on Wednesday comes about two months after it introduced one other an settlement with Lockheed Martin for 15 Alpha launches with the choice so as to add as much as 10 further launches.

The primary of those would be the subsequent launch for Firefly in addition to the sixth launch of an Alpha rocket. FLT006 will launch from SLC-2 at Vandenberg. Not like the L3Harris settlement, Firefly plans to launch the missions for Lockheed Martin from each the east and west coasts.

These East Coast missions will launch from Pad-0A on the Mid-Atlantic Regional Spaceport (MARS) inside NASA’s Wallops Flight Facility in Virginia. The breakdown of what number of missions will launch from which coast hasn’t been introduced.
